Learning Objectives

  • Recognise and appropriately deal with reactions to glaucoma medications
  • Identify non-glaucomatous causes of visual field and glaucoma OCT abnormalities
  • Understand the role of interventions other than IOP lowering in glaucoma management
  • Identify retinal pathology that needs immediate referral and treatment
  • Identify pathology that can be observed and patient reassured
  • Interpret OCTs to make the correct diagnosis
  • Better understand the various causes of ocular surface disease
  • Better manage the signs and symptoms of keratoconus
  • Better identify corneal pathology that needs immediate referral and treatment
